Galatians 5:22-23 (GNB & KJV)But the Spirit produces love, joy, peace, patience, kindness, goodness, faithfulness, humility, and self-control. There is no law against such things as these. *But the fruit of the Spirit is love, joy, peace, longsuffering, gentleness, goodness, faith, Meekness, temperance: against such there is no law.


Did you notice from our texts above that the word patience in the Good News Bible was replaced with the word longsuffering in the King James Version? Patience is the nature of God in us that propels us to endure, persist and persevere in every circumstance, just like God does. It is the ability to bear our circumstances, no matter how long it takes. The Amplified Bible uses both the phrase ‘an even temper’ and the word ‘forbearance’ to expand the meaning of the word patience. Some versions of the Bible use the word ‘leniency’ for patience in our text above. We exercise patience towards God, towards people (especially as a leader) and even towards situations.

Despite how long it was taking for God’s promise of a child to manifest in the life of Abraham, the Bible indicates that he did not stagger at God’s promise. Instead, Abraham remained strong in faith, giving glory to God. In fact, he was fully persuaded that God would perform what He had promised Him, Rom.4:20-21.
